【什么叫做嵌入式】“嵌入式”是一个在现代科技中频繁出现的术语,尤其在电子、计算机和自动化领域中有着广泛的应用。它不仅涉及硬件设计,也涵盖了软件开发的多个方面。那么,“嵌入式”到底是什么意思?下面将从定义、特点、应用等方面进行总结,并以表格形式清晰展示。
一、什么是嵌入式?
嵌入式系统(Embedded System)是指一种专门为特定功能而设计的计算机系统,通常被“嵌入”到其他设备或系统中,用于控制、监控或执行某种任务。这类系统通常具有实时性、专用性和高效性的特点。
二、嵌入式系统的特点
特点 | 说明 |
专用性强 | 针对特定用途设计,如汽车控制系统、智能家电等 |
资源有限 | 内存、存储、处理器等资源通常比通用计算机少 |
实时性强 | 需要在规定时间内完成任务,如工业控制、医疗设备 |
功耗低 | 通常用于移动设备或电池供电设备,需优化能耗 |
可靠性高 | 多用于关键系统,如航空航天、医疗设备等 |
三、嵌入式系统的组成
组件 | 说明 |
硬件 | 包括微处理器、传感器、执行器、存储器等 |
操作系统 | 如Linux、RTOS(实时操作系统)等 |
驱动程序 | 负责与硬件通信,实现功能调用 |
应用软件 | 实现具体功能的程序,如控制算法、用户界面等 |
四、嵌入式系统的应用领域
应用领域 | 典型例子 |
消费电子 | 手机、智能手表、智能家居设备 |
工业控制 | 自动化生产线、PLC控制器、机器人 |
汽车电子 | 车载导航、发动机控制单元(ECU)、自动驾驶系统 |
医疗设备 | 心电图仪、血糖仪、监护设备 |
安防系统 | 摄像头、门禁系统、报警装置 |
五、嵌入式与通用计算的区别
对比项 | 嵌入式系统 | 通用计算机 |
设计目标 | 完成特定任务 | 多任务、多功能 |
系统复杂度 | 简单、定制化 | 复杂、通用化 |
开发难度 | 需要深入理解硬件 | 更注重软件功能 |
成本 | 通常较低 | 较高 |
可扩展性 | 一般不支持大规模扩展 | 支持多种外设和扩展 |
六、总结
“嵌入式”并不是一个独立的技术,而是指一种系统设计理念——将计算机系统“嵌入”到其他设备中,以实现更高效、更智能的功能。它在现代社会中无处不在,从我们日常使用的手机、家电,到工业生产中的自动化设备,都离不开嵌入式技术的支持。
无论是工程师还是普通用户,了解“嵌入式”的基本概念和应用场景,都有助于更好地理解和使用现代科技产品。
关键词: 嵌入式系统、嵌入式设计、嵌入式应用、嵌入式开发、嵌入式设备